Sun Life Stadium will be no more within three years because Sun Life Financial, the parent company behind the naming rights to the stadium, announced last week it was pulling up stakes in the United States according to Manny Navarro and Armando Salguero of the Miami Herald.
A Dolphins spokesman was unavailable for comment. The Dolphins are expected to begin a search for a new naming rights partner in the very near future.
The stadium has undergone a number of name changes over the years. Originally it was called Dolphins Stadium, then it was renamed Joe Robbie Stadium in a 1986 announcement by the Robbie children to honor their father, the Dolphins’ original owner. It’s been called Pro Player Stadium, Pro Player Park, Dolphin Stadium, Land Shark Stadium and finally Sun Life Stadium.
